Elia kneels for the burning sacrifice Elijah kneels before the burning sacrificial object type: picture book illustration Item number: RP-P-1896-A-19368-2428Catalogusreferentie: Van Eeghen 3413 Inscriptions / Brands: collector's mark, verso, stamped: Lugt 2228 Manufacturer : printmaker Jan Luyken Publisher: Jan Rieuwertsz. (II) Publisher: Barent Visscher Place manufacture: Amsterdam Date: 1706 Physical features: etching material: paper Technique: etching Dimensions: sheet: H 93 mm × W 81 mmToelichtingIllustratie for: Schabaalje, Jean Philipsz. The increased pleasure-garden of the mind. Amsterdam: Jan Rieuwertsz. (II) and Barent Visscher, 1706, p. 231. Subject: as Elijah prays, God sends fire burns up How many followers not only his sacrifice but usefull the altar itself; the people fall prostrate
